09:01:18 stephenfin rmart04: Using the dedicated CPU policy implies a single-node NUMA topology by default, and using a NUMA topology implies consuming memory from a single host NUMA node for each guest NUMA node
09:02:44 stephenfin rmart04: That's a roundabout way of saying that I suspect you haven't reserved memory on per-node basis and may have allocated something like hugepages unevenly across NUMA nodes
09:05:08 stephenfin rmart04: nova won't let you overcommit against a host NUMA node using nova instances, but it can't account for host processes or huge page allocations consuming memory on that node. You've to do that manually
09:07:03 stephenfin rmart04: There are two config options of value here: 'reserved_host_memory_mb', which is a total amount of memory to reserve across all NUMA nodes, and 'reserved_huge_pages' which is a per-node reservation that applies when you're using explicit pagesizes

09:07:47 stephenfin rmart04: I suggest whacking up the first ('reserved_host_memory_mb'). It would be good to inspect idle memory consumption without instances on the host and use that value with some buffer.
09:08:34 stephenfin rmart04: The second is rarely used. Unless you're using explicit page sizes for all instances, I wouldn't worry about it for now
